In new British thriller The Unseen, Gemma (Jasmine Hyde) and Will (Richard Flood) have lost their only child Joel in an accident. As they struggle to cope, Gemma starts suffering intermittent sight loss, a terrifying condition which just adds to her disorientation, and which we experience through her eyes. Richard Flood plays Will in new British thriller The Unseen. He’s lost his son, and now has to deal with his wife Gemma intermittently losing her sight, and their new friend Paul, who is muscling in on their grief.
